Russia tests new missiles in Ukraine: why this is dangerous for air defense.
Russian missile enhancements
According to inkorr.com: Russian aggressors are actively testing new missile technologies on the territory of Ukraine. This is reported in the report of the Air Force Command of the Armed Forces of Ukraine, which states that the enemy is using modernized weapons, including ballistic and cruise missiles. This significantly complicates the work of Ukrainian air defense systems, including the Patriot systems.
Strikes on Lviv region
The night from last night was marked by the largest-scale attack by Russian troops on the Lviv region in recent times. The area of responsibility of the Air Command 'West' suffered a strike from about 163 aerial targets, among which were 140 drones and 23 cruise missiles.
Recent events indicate an intensification of attacks by Russian troops, posing a threat not only to the safety of the region but also to the effectiveness of Ukrainian air defense systems. In the context of intense attacks, the importance of strengthening defensive capabilities becomes apparent.
